Golden Crispy Thai Basil Beef Rolls

Golden Crispy Thai Basil Beef Rolls Ready in 30 Minutes

Golden Crispy Thai Basil Beef Rolls are quick, easy, and perfect for busy weeknights, delivering a burst of flavor with each crunchy bite.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 rolls
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: Thai
Calories: 180

Ingredients
  

For the Filling
  • 1 lb ground beef lean for a healthier option
  • ½ cup fresh Thai basil leaves ch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ic minced
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ce low-sodium recommended
  • 1 tbsp fish sauce omit for vegetarian option
  • 1 tsp sugar can substitute with honey
For the Wrappers
  • 10 sheets spring roll wrappers
For Frying
  • ½ inch vegetable oil or any neutral oil suitable for high heat

Equipment

  • large skillet

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. In a mixing bowl, combine 1 pound of ground beef, 3 minced garlic cloves, 2 tablespoons of soy sauce, 1 tablespoon of fish sauce, 1 teaspoon of sugar, and ½ cup of chopped fresh Thai basil. Mix thoroughly.
  2. Lay a spring roll wrapper on a clean surface with one point facing you. Spoon about 2 tablespoons of the beef filling near the pointed edge, fold the sides inward, and roll tightly away from you, sealing with water if necessary.
  3. In a large skillet, pour in about ½ inch of vegetable oil and heat over medium heat until it shimmers.
  4. Add the filled rolls to the hot oil in batches, frying each roll for about 3-4 minutes on each side until golden brown and crispy.
  5. Once cooked, use a slotted spoon to transfer the rolls to a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il, then serve garnished with fresh basil leaves and sliced red chili.
